Comprehensive Overview of Tree-Grown Fruits
To truly appreciate the world of fruits that grow on a tree, it's helpful to understand some key definitions and classifications. In botanical terms, a fruit is the mature ovary of a flowering plant, containing seeds. In real terms, this definition is broader than the culinary definition, which often restricts the term "fruit" to sweet, fleshy products. Here's a good example: tomatoes and avocados are botanically fruits, even though they are often used as vegetables in cooking.
Fruits can be broadly classified into several categories:
-
Pomes: These fruits have a core containing seeds, surrounded by fleshy tissue. Examples include apples, pears, and quinces.
-
Drupes: Also known as stone fruits, drupes have a hard pit or stone enclosing the seed. Examples include peaches, plums, cherries, and apricots.
-
Berries: Berries are fleshy fruits that develop from a single ovary and typically contain multiple seeds. Examples include blueberries, cranberries, and grapes. (Note that some fruits commonly called berries, like strawberries and raspberries, are technically aggregate fruits). But it adds up.
-
Citrus Fruits: These fruits have a leathery rind and segmented flesh, characterized by their high vitamin C content. Examples include oranges, lemons, grapefruits, and limes.
-
Tropical Fruits: This is a broad category encompassing fruits that thrive in warm, tropical climates. Examples include mangoes, bananas, papayas, pineapples, and avocados.
The development of fruit is a complex process that begins with pollination, the transfer of pollen from the stamen (male part) to the pistil (female part) of a flower. Once pollination occurs, fertilization takes place, leading to the development of the ovary into a fruit. The fruit serves to protect the seeds and aid in their dispersal, which can occur through various means, such as wind, water, or animals.

Tips and Expert Advice for Enjoying Tree-Grown Fruits
To fully appreciate and enjoy the bounty of fruits that grow on a tree, here are some practical tips and expert advice:
-
Choose Ripe Fruit: Selecting ripe fruit is essential for optimal flavor and texture. Look for fruits that are firm but yield slightly to gentle pressure. Avoid fruits that are bruised, discolored, or have soft spots. The aroma can also be a good indicator of ripeness; ripe fruits often have a sweet, fragrant scent. Here's one way to look at it: a ripe mango will have a sweet, fruity aroma near the stem end, and the flesh will give slightly when gently squeezed.
-
Store Fruit Properly: Proper storage is crucial for preserving the quality and extending the shelf life of fruit. Generally, fruits should be stored in a cool, dry place. Some fruits, such as bananas and avocados, ripen best at room temperature. Others, such as apples and berries, should be refrigerated to slow down the ripening process. Store fruits separately from vegetables, as some fruits release ethylene gas, which can cause vegetables to spoil more quickly.
-
Prepare Fruit Safely: Always wash fruit thoroughly before eating or preparing it. Use cool, running water to remove dirt, pesticides, and other contaminants. For fruits with thick skins, such as melons and avocados, scrub the skin with a brush before cutting into them. Cut fruits should be stored in the refrigerator in airtight containers to prevent browning and spoilage.

Frequently Asked Questions About Fruits That Grow on a Tree
-
Q: Are all fruits that grow on a tree sweet?
A: No, not all fruits that grow on a tree are sweet. That said, while many fruits are known for their sweetness, some, like avocados and olives, have a savory flavor profile. The sweetness of a fruit depends on its sugar content, which varies depending on the species, variety, and ripeness.
-
Q: What is the difference between a fruit and a vegetable?
A: Botanically, a fruit is the mature ovary of a flowering plant, containing seeds, while a vegetable is any other part of the plant, such as the roots, stems, or leaves. That said, in culinary terms, fruits are generally sweet or tart and used in desserts or snacks, while vegetables are savory and used in main courses or side dishes.
-
Q: How can I tell if a fruit is ripe?
A: The best way to tell if a fruit is ripe is to look for signs of ripeness, such as a change in color, a sweet aroma, and a slight give when gently pressed. In practice, specific signs of ripeness vary depending on the type of fruit. As an example, a ripe peach will have a vibrant color and a slightly soft texture, while a ripe avocado will yield to gentle pressure and have a dark green to black skin.

-
Q: Can I grow fruit trees in containers?
A: Yes, many fruit trees can be successfully grown in containers, especially dwarf or semi-dwarf varieties. Choose a large container with good drainage and use a well-draining potting mix. Plus, provide adequate sunlight, water, and fertilizer. Container-grown fruit trees may require more frequent watering and fertilization than those grown in the ground.
